NOT KNOWN FACTUAL STATEMENTS ABOUT NET33 RTP

Not known Factual Statements About Net33 RTP

Not known Factual Statements About Net33 RTP

Blog Article

RFC 3550 RTP July 2003 If Every software results in its CNAME independently, the resulting CNAMEs will not be similar as could be required to give a binding throughout multiple media equipment belonging to 1 participant in a set of linked RTP classes. If cross-media binding is necessary, it may be essential for the CNAME of every Resource to be externally configured Using the exact same benefit by a coordination Software.

All packets from a synchronization source type part of the exact same timing and sequence variety House, so a receiver groups packets by synchronization supply for playback. Examples of synchronization resources include the sender of the stream of packets derived from the signal resource for instance a microphone or possibly a digital camera, or an RTP mixer (see beneath). A synchronization supply may adjust its information format, e.g., audio encoding, eventually. The SSRC identifier can be a randomly preferred worth meant to generally be globally one of a kind inside of a certain RTP session (see Section eight). A participant need not use a similar SSRC identifier for all the RTP periods in a very multimedia session; the binding in the SSRC identifiers is provided as a result of RTCP (see Area 6.five.1). If a participant generates various streams in one RTP session, for instance from individual movie cameras, each Needs to be identified as another SSRC. Contributing source (CSRC): A supply of a stream of RTP packets which includes contributed on the put together stream produced by an RTP mixer (see beneath). The mixer inserts a list of the SSRC identifiers on the resources that contributed to the era of a selected packet in to the RTP header of that packet. This list is called the CSRC listing. An instance application is audio conferencing in which a mixer indicates all of the talkers whose speech Schulzrinne, et al. Expectations Monitor [Page 10]

Bocoran RTP Slot Pragmatic menawarkan berbagai pilihan jenis permainan yang menarik, terutama permainan slot Pragmatic yang dapat dimainkan dengan mudah oleh para petaruh. Ada banyak jackpot dan banyak peluang menang untuk semua petaruh. Hanya di mesin slot petaruh bisa leluasa memainkan jenis permainan apapun.

This algorithm implements an easy back-off mechanism which leads to end users to hold back again RTCP packet transmission if the team dimensions are raising. o When customers go away a session, either which has a BYE or by timeout, the group membership decreases, and so the calculated interval should really lessen. A "reverse reconsideration" algorithm is utilized to allow members to more quickly cut down their intervals in reaction to group membership decreases. o BYE packets are provided various treatment than other RTCP packets. When a person leaves a gaggle, and wishes to mail a BYE packet, it might accomplish that ahead of its next scheduled RTCP packet. Nevertheless, transmission of BYEs follows a back again-off algorithm which avoids floods of BYE packets should really a lot of users simultaneously depart the session. This algorithm may be used for periods where all participants are allowed to send out. In that scenario, the session bandwidth parameter will be the product of the person sender's bandwidth instances the volume of members, as well as RTCP bandwidth is 5% of that. Particulars on the algorithm's operation are given in the sections that stick to. Appendix A.7 provides an instance implementation. Schulzrinne, et al. Benchmarks Monitor [Webpage 27]

RFC 3550 RTP July 2003 6.2.1 Preserving the amount of Session Members Calculation of your RTCP packet interval depends upon an estimate of the amount of web pages taking part in the session. New websites are additional into the depend when they are heard, and an entry for each Ought to be made in a table indexed from the SSRC or CSRC identifier (see Part eight.two) to monitor them. New entries Might be regarded not valid right up until several packets carrying The brand new SSRC are actually gained (see Appendix A.one), or till an SDES RTCP packet containing a CNAME for that SSRC has become acquired. Entries Could be deleted from your desk when an RTCP BYE packet Along with the corresponding SSRC identifier is been given, other than that some straggler facts packets could get there following the BYE and lead to the entry to get recreated. As a substitute, the entry Must be marked as having obtained a BYE and then deleted immediately after an acceptable hold off. A participant May well mark Yet another website inactive, or delete it if not nonetheless legitimate, if no RTP or RTCP packet is gained for a small number of RTCP report intervals (5 is RECOMMENDED). This delivers some robustness from packet reduction. All web-sites should have the identical price for this multiplier and have to compute roughly the same worth for the RTCP report interval in order for this timeout to operate effectively.

RFC 3550 RTP July 2003 was mixed to produce the outgoing packet, permitting the receiver to point The existing talker, Regardless that the many audio packets consist of a similar SSRC identifier (that on the mixer). Stop program: An software that generates the content to get sent in RTP packets and/or consumes the content material of been given RTP packets. An close program can work as a number of synchronization resources in a particular RTP session, but typically just one. Mixer: An intermediate method that gets RTP packets from one or more resources, perhaps adjustments the data format, combines the packets in some fashion after which forwards a brand new RTP packet. Since the timing amongst multiple input resources is not going to generally be synchronized, the mixer could make timing adjustments Amongst the streams and generate its individual timing for your put together stream. Consequently, all details packets originating from the mixer might be recognized as owning the mixer as their synchronization supply. Translator: An intermediate system that forwards RTP packets with their synchronization source identifier intact. Examples of translators include things like gadgets that change encodings with out mixing, replicators from multicast to unicast, and software-stage filters in firewalls. Monitor: An application that receives RTCP packets sent by contributors in an RTP session, particularly the reception experiences, and estimates The existing top quality of support for distribution checking, fault prognosis and prolonged-expression statistics.

five. Carrying several media in one RTP session precludes: the use of various community paths or community useful resource allocations if proper; reception of a subset of the media if preferred, such as just audio if online video would exceed the out there bandwidth; and receiver implementations that use different procedures for the different media, whereas applying independent RTP periods permits possibly solitary- or a number of-process implementations. Applying a distinct SSRC for each medium but sending them in the exact same RTP session would prevent the primary a few troubles although not the last two. However, multiplexing many relevant resources of precisely the same medium in one RTP session employing various SSRC values would be the norm for multicast periods. The issues outlined higher than don't implement: an RTP mixer can Blend several audio sources, one example is, and the identical treatment method is applicable for all of them. It may additionally be proper to multiplex streams of a similar medium employing different SSRC values in other eventualities in which the last two complications usually do not use. Schulzrinne, et al. Benchmarks Keep track of [Webpage 17]

An analogous Check out is executed within the sender list. Any member about the sender list who's got not despatched an RTP packet because time tc - 2T (inside the past two RTCP report intervals) is removed from the sender listing, and senders is updated. If any members trip, the reverse reconsideration algorithm described in Segment six.three.4 Need to be performed. The participant Have to carry out this Verify no less than at the time per RTCP transmission interval. six.three.6 Expiration of Transmission Timer When the packet transmission timer expires, the participant performs the next functions: o The transmission interval T is computed as explained in Section 6.3.one, including the randomization component. o If tp + T is lower than or equivalent to tc, an RTCP packet is transmitted. tp is set to tc, then Yet another benefit for T is calculated as while in the previous move and tn is set to tc + T. The transmission timer is ready to expire once again at time tn. If tp + T is larger than tc, tn is set to tp + T. No RTCP packet is transmitted. The transmission timer is about to expire at time tn. Schulzrinne, et al. Criteria Observe [Web site 32]

1, as the packets may stream via a translator that does. Tactics for choosing unpredictable numbers are reviewed in [seventeen]. timestamp: 32 bits The timestamp displays the sampling immediate of the main octet during the RTP knowledge packet. The sampling fast Has to be derived from the clock that increments monotonically and linearly in time to permit synchronization and jitter calculations (see Section six.four.1). The resolution on the clock Should be enough for the specified synchronization accuracy and for measuring packet arrival jitter (a person tick per video clip frame is usually not sufficient). The clock frequency is depending on the format of knowledge carried as payload and is particularly specified statically inside the profile or payload structure specification that defines the format, or May very well be specified dynamically for payload formats described via non-RTP suggests. If RTP packets are created periodically, the nominal sampling instantaneous as identified through the sampling clock is for use, not a studying of the technique clock. For example, for fixed-price audio the timestamp clock would probable increment by 1 for every sampling period. If an audio application reads blocks masking Schulzrinne, et al. Specifications Keep track of [Site fourteen]

This Arrangement constitutes the complete settlement between the get-togethers and supersedes all prior or contemporaneous agreements or representations, prepared or oral, about the subject material of this Arrangement.

dll data files made use of when making a recreation. After a game is built with RTP facts, you do not have to have to incorporate content facts like tunes or graphic documents. This significantly cuts down the file dimensions of the sport.

This Settlement constitutes the entire arrangement between the events and supersedes all prior or contemporaneous agreements or representations, written or oral, about the subject matter of the Settlement.

packet kind (PT): 8 bits Has the regular 200 to establish this as an RTCP SR packet. length: sixteen bits The duration of this RTCP packet in 32-little bit phrases minus just one, including the header and any padding. (The offset of 1 tends to make zero a legitimate duration and avoids a feasible infinite loop in scanning a compound RTCP packet, though counting 32-bit words and phrases avoids a validity check for a several of four.) SSRC: 32 bits The synchronization supply identifier with the originator of this SR packet. The second section, the sender facts, is twenty octets lengthy and is current in just about every sender report packet. It summarizes the info transmissions from this sender. The fields have the next this means: NTP timestamp: sixty four bits Indicates the wallclock time (see Portion 4) when this report was sent making sure that it might be applied together with timestamps returned in reception reports from other receivers to evaluate spherical-vacation propagation to Individuals receivers. Receivers need to hope which the measurement precision with the timestamp may be restricted to significantly a lot less than the resolution of your NTP timestamp. The measurement uncertainty of your timestamp will not be indicated mainly because it Schulzrinne, et al. Benchmarks Keep track of [Website page 37]

RFC 3550 RTP July 2003 Separate audio and video clip streams Really should not be carried in only one RTP session and demultiplexed dependant on the payload variety or SSRC fields. Interleaving packets with different RTP media sorts but using the exact SSRC would introduce numerous complications: 1. If, say, two audio streams shared exactly the same RTP session and the exact same SSRC value, and a single ended up to alter encodings and so get a unique RTP payload type, there would be no basic strategy for pinpointing which stream had improved encodings. 2. An SSRC is defined to recognize one timing and sequence variety Place. Interleaving multiple payload sorts would demand diverse timing Areas Should the media clock prices vary and would require various sequence amount spaces to inform which payload type suffered packet loss. 3. The RTCP sender and receiver experiences (see Portion six.four) can only explain a person timing and sequence number Area per SSRC and don't have a payload style industry. four. An RTP mixer would not be capable to Incorporate interleaved streams of incompatible media into one stream.

RFC 3550 RTP July 2003 o Another RTCP packet is rescheduled for transmission at time tn, which can be now before. o The worth of pmembers is set equivalent to users. This algorithm will not prevent the team dimension estimate from improperly dropping toto net33 to zero for a short time on account of premature timeouts when most contributors of a large session depart without delay but some keep on being. The algorithm does make the estimate return to the correct price extra swiftly. This situation is strange enough and the consequences are sufficiently harmless that this problem is considered just a secondary issue. 6.three.five Timing Out an SSRC At occasional intervals, the participant Should Check out to check out if any of the opposite contributors time out. To do that, the participant computes the deterministic (without the randomization component) calculated interval Td for any receiver, that is definitely, with we_sent false. Every other session member who's got not sent an RTP or RTCP packet due to the fact time tc - MTd (M is the timeout multiplier, and defaults to 5) is timed out. Which means its SSRC is removed from the member checklist, and associates is up-to-date.

Report this page